Well, I'm seeing the sensibility in mounting it on a riser and keeping the parts that need to move clean by raising the shifetr and keeping it inside the cab, instead of hanging down in the dirt. Got a chunk of Fir I could lag to the floor and give me the 3" needed to run the cable through a hole in the floor and be done with it.

The rustic firewood look for the shifter mount kinda seems appropriate for the mountain truck.
If I flip it, the shifter will hopefully break free instead of impaling me, right?

Gas tank is out.
Several of the spring bolts are removed. Several are frozen and must be cut out.
Ready to grind the rear spring mounts and spec out the new rearward mounts for the 60 inch leaf spring mod.
The 14-B is painted and ready to go with all new brake parts, springs, cylinders, master cylinder and goodies.
The drums are still there because they were free and they work excellent without even a trip to the machine.
No ridge. Thankfully it was all maintained properly. The rear cover is on and the guts were easily within spec.
Gov-Lock looks great. Added the Diff modifier.
